Strategies and tactics for ensuring business continuity and disaster recovery for XYZ 3D

  • ⛳️ Strategy 1: Conduct risk assessments

    • Identify potential risks and threats to XYZ 3D's operations
    • Evaluate the impact of each risk on critical functions
    • Prioritise risks based on their likelihood and impact
    • Engage with key stakeholders to gather insights on potential risks
    • Document findings and update the risk register regularly
    • Use risk scenarios to test the current systems and processes
    • Integrate risk assessment findings into the business continuity plan
    • Establish a methodology for ongoing risk assessment
    • Schedule regular risk review meetings
    • Communicate risk assessment outcomes with relevant teams
  • ⛳️ Strategy 2: Develop a business continuity plan

    • Identify critical business processes and resources
    • Define objectives for recovery time and point metrics
    • Assemble a cross-functional business continuity team
    • Create detailed procedures for maintaining operations during disruptions
    • Ensure alternative communication systems are in place
    • Develop escalation and decision-making protocols
    • Test the business continuity plan through simulations
    • Assign roles and responsibilities for emergency management
    • Review and update the plan annually
    • Train employees on their roles and responsibilities in the plan
  • ⛳️ Strategy 3: Implement a disaster recovery plan

    • Determine key IT systems and data essential for recovery
    • Set up off-site and cloud data backups
    • Designate a disaster recovery team with clear responsibilities
    • Develop recovery procedures for restoring key systems
    • Test recovery procedures through regular drills
    • Ensure the availability of necessary recovery tools and kits
    • Establish communication protocols for recovery scenarios
    • Negotiate service agreements with third-party recovery services
    • Maintain updated contact lists for all recovery team members
    • Periodically evaluate and refine the recovery plan
